Techniques and Styles
WordCraft encompasses a wide array of techniques and styles, each offering its unique character and aesthetic. Here are some of the key approaches:
Calligraphy
With calligraphy, artists use a broad-nibbed pen or brush to create fluid lines that express the organic beauty of the written word. This form of WordCraft emphasizes the graceful motion and rhythm of the strokes, transforming alphabets into graceful ballets of ink.
Typography
Typography focuses on the visual composition of alphabets using various fonts, letter-spacing, and font-weight. From the bold and dramatic to the delicate and subtle, typography in WordCraft can evoke a range of emotions and convey the artist’s intent through the interplay of letters and spaces.
Sculpture
In a more three-dimensional realm, artists sculpt alphabets using a variety of materials, like wood, metal, or clay. These creations can range from simplistic, minimalistic designs to intricate, detailed masterpieces that showcase the alphabet in a whole new light.
Digital Art
With the advent of digital technology, WordCraft has entered a new dimension, offering artists unprecedented control over their creations. Digital tools such as Photoshop, Illustrator, and typography apps allow for intricate, computer-generated alphabets that can be manipulated in ways beyond the imagination of traditional artisans.
